Active recalls showing 2 of 2

severe NHTSA 24V025000 January 18, 2024

Kia America, Inc

A detached roof molding can create a road hazard for other vehicles, increasing the risk of a crash.

Fix: Dealers will inspect the roof molding and replace or secure it as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ed March 15, 2024. Owners may contact Kia customer service at 1-800-333-4542. Kia's number for this recall is SC292.
severe NHTSA 24V422000 June 7, 2024

Kia America, Inc

A loss of power steering assist can increase the risk of a crash.

Fix: Dealers will replace the motor-driven power steering electric power pack,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ed July 19, 2024. Owners may contact Kia customer service at 1-800-333-4542. Kia's number for this recall is SC319.

How do I check if my Kia Sportage has open recalls?

Paste your VIN into the decoder at the top of this page. We pull live from NHTSA, so you'll see exactly which campaigns apply to your vehicle and whether the dealer has logged the fix. Recall repairs are always free regardless of mileage or warranty status.
